aboutsummaryrefslogtreecommitdiff
path: root/hardinfo2/computer.c
diff options
context:
space:
mode:
authorLeandro A. F. Pereira <leandro@hardinfo.org>2006-05-22 12:11:05 +0000
committerLeandro A. F. Pereira <leandro@hardinfo.org>2006-05-22 12:11:05 +0000
commitccfcc4622733b446d103146acb704ab73fbfbfe4 (patch)
tree5f2496b74bc9c579c7ebe8b05487c5cf54e40275 /hardinfo2/computer.c
parentd056982a830fbebe98966876697ec724d01c14a6 (diff)
Add NFS shares information
Diffstat (limited to 'hardinfo2/computer.c')
-rw-r--r--hardinfo2/computer.c8
1 files changed, 6 insertions, 2 deletions
diff --git a/hardinfo2/computer.c b/hardinfo2/computer.c
index f672f0e3..e2ee3ee6 100644
--- a/hardinfo2/computer.c
+++ b/hardinfo2/computer.c
@@ -71,6 +71,7 @@ static GHashTable *moreinfo = NULL;
#include <arch/this/os.h>
#include <arch/this/filesystem.h>
#include <arch/this/samba.h>
+#include <arch/this/nfs.h>
#include <arch/this/sensors.h>
#include <arch/this/net.h>
#include <arch/common/users.h>
@@ -111,7 +112,8 @@ computer_get_info(void)
scan_filesystems();
shell_status_update("Getting shared directories...");
- scan_shared_directories();
+ scan_samba_shared_directories();
+ scan_nfs_shared_directories();
shell_status_update("Reading sensors...");
read_sensors();
@@ -219,7 +221,9 @@ hi_info(gint entry)
"%s", sensors);
case COMPUTER_SHARES:
return g_strdup_printf("[SAMBA]\n"
- "%s", shares_list);
+ "%s\n"
+ "[NFS]\n"
+ "%s", smb_shares_list, nfs_shares_list);
case COMPUTER_FILESYSTEMS:
return g_strdup_printf("[$ShellParam$]\n"
"ViewType=1\n"